抗锯齿(Anti-Aliasing)是一种用于 提高3D图形质量的技术, 通过柔化处理图像边缘,使物体看起来更平滑,更接近真实物体。以下是关于抗锯齿的详细解释:
基本原理
抗锯齿技术通过对图像边缘进行采样和混合,将锯齿状边缘变得柔和,从而减少视觉上的不连续性。
这种技术可以应用于2D和3D图形,但最常见于3D图形中,以改善物体边缘的视觉效果。
应用场景
抗锯齿广泛应用于视频游戏、电影特效、计算机图形学等领域,特别是在需要高真实感的应用中。
技术实现
抗锯齿可以通过不同的技术实现,包括时间性抗锯齿(如运动模糊)、空间性抗锯齿(如多重采样抗锯齿MSAA)和自适应抗锯齿(如FXAA)。
这些技术通过在不同的采样率和混合方法上实现边缘柔化,以达到不同的抗锯齿效果。
性能影响
抗锯齿技术会占用显卡资源,特别是高性能的显卡,因为需要进行大量的像素采样和混合计算。
在显卡性能较低的情况下,开启抗锯齿可能会显著影响性能,因此需要根据硬件配置进行权衡。
效果与选择
抗锯齿的效果越高级,画面越平滑,但相应的性能开销也越大。
用户可以根据自己的硬件配置和需求选择合适的抗锯齿级别,以达到最佳的视觉体验和性能平衡。
总的来说,抗锯齿技术通过柔化处理图像边缘,显著提高了3D图形的视觉质量,使其更加逼真和自然。然而,这种技术也会增加显卡的负担,用户在选择是否开启抗锯齿时,需要根据自身的硬件配置和需求进行权衡。